10. Copenhagen Airport: Scandinavian Serenity

Copenhagen Airport is a gateway to the serene and stylish capital of Denmark. With a layover of five hours or more, you can explore the city's charming neighborhoods, visit the iconic Little Mermaid statue, or enjoy a leisurely bike ride along Copenhagen's scenic canals. The airport is well-connected to the city via a quick metro ride, making it easy to experience the highlights of Copenhagen even on a short layover. For those staying at the airport, Copenhagen offers a range of amenities, including Nordic dining experiences and comfortable lounges. The city's commitment to sustainability and design is reflected in the airport's architecture and services, ensuring a pleasant layover experience.
